

翻訳は機械翻訳により提供されています。提供された翻訳内容と英語版の間で齟齬、不一致または矛盾がある場合、英語版が優先します。

# AWS Marketplace の EC2 Image Builder コンポーネントベースの製品
<a name="ec2-ib-component-products"></a>

AWS Marketplace 販売者は、[Image Builder コンポーネント](https://docs.aws.amazon.com/glossary/latest/reference/glos-chap.html#image-builder)を使用して製品を購入者に配信できます。Image Builder コンポーネントは、カスタマイズされた EC2 Image Builder コンポーネントを作成および維持するために Image Builder サービスで使用される基本的な構成要素です。コンポーネントは、イメージ作成プロセス中に実行する特定のタスクのセットを定義する再利用可能なモジュラー構成です。

コンポーネントは、イメージ作成前にインスタンスをカスタマイズする（ビルドコンポーネント）か、作成されたイメージから起動されたインスタンスをテストする（テストコンポーネント）ために必要な一連の手順を定義します。Image Builder コンポーネントは、次の 3 つの項目で構成されます。
+ コンポーネントドキュメント、宣言型、YAML または JSON ファイル。このファイルはコンポーネントを使用してイメージを構築するときに実行するステップとアクションを指定します。
+ コンポーネントの設定オプションを提供するコンポーネント属性。コンポーネントの特性、動作、互換性を定義するのに役立ちます。
+ ソフトウェアパッケージ、コンポーネントが正しく機能するためにインストールする必要がある依存関係。

AWS Marketplace での Image Builder コンポーネントの公開は、AWS Marketplace Catalog API を使用してサポートされています。Catalog API を使用してコンポーネントを発行する手順については、*AWS MarketplaceAPI リファレンス*の「[Work with EC2 Image Builder component products](https://docs.aws.amazon.com/marketplace/latest/APIReference/work-with-ec2-image-builder-products.html#publishing-ib-component-listing)」を参照してください。